Understanding Replacement Bucket Handles Importance and Functionality
In various industries, particularly in agriculture and construction, equipment wear and tear is an inevitable reality. Among the many components that can experience degradation over time, bucket handles are critical in ensuring the efficient operation of machinery like excavators and backhoes. The term replacement bucket handles refers to the spare parts that maintain the durability and functionality of these machines.
Bucket handles are designed to withstand substantial loads and stress during operations. When they wear down or break, it can lead to decreased performance, and in some cases, may even pose safety risks. Regular maintenance and timely replacement of these handles are essential in preventing accidents and ensuring the smooth operation of equipment. Hence, knowing when to replace them can save operators from extended downtimes and expensive repairs in the long run.
One significant aspect of replacement bucket handles is their variety
. These handles come in different sizes, materials, and designs to suit various machines and operational needs. Steel handles are popular for their strength but can be heavy, while lighter materials like aluminum may be favored for applications requiring more agility.
